Comprehending Driving License Types in Poland
Before delving into the renewal process, it's vital to comprehend the various types of driving licenses released in Poland.
License CategoryDescriptionAge RequirementAMMopeds and light quadricycles14 yearsABikes24 years (or 20 with two years of A2)BVehicles18 yearsCTrucks21 yearsDBuses24 yearsETrailers (included to A, B, C, D)21 years
The most common license type held by Polish people is the B category, which allows individuals to operate basic passenger automobiles.
Renewal Process
Restoring a driving license in Poland includes a number of steps. The process is normally straightforward but can vary depending upon whether the license has actually ended or is just up for renewal. Below is a step-by-step guide on how to renew a driving license:
Step 1: Gather Required Documents
Before heading to the relevant authority, it is vital to collect the needed documents. The documents required usually consist of:
DocumentDescriptionPresent Driving LicenseThe existing license being restoredID Card or PassportEvidence of identityMedical CertificateVerification of physical fitnessApplicationFinished renewal application typePassport-sized PhotographRecent photo meeting official requirementsPayment ReceiptEvidence of payment for the renewal chargeStep 2: Medical Examination
A medical exam is compulsory for specific age and license classifications. The assessment must be conducted by a licensed doctor to verify that the applicant fulfills the health requirements for driving. It consists of tests for sight, hearing, and basic physical condition.
Step 3: Submit the Application
After assembling the required documents, the next step is to send the application for renewal. Depending on the area in Poland, people can send their applications at:
Local Communication Department Office (Wydział Komunikacji)Online through the ePUAP platformStep 4: Payment of Fees
Restoring a driving license in Poland incurs a charge, which can vary based upon license type and age group. As of the last upgrade, the charges are usually as follows:
License TypeRenewal FeeBAround 100 PLNAAround 100 PLNCAround 150 PLNDAround 150 PLNStep 5: Receive Your New License
Upon approval of the application, the new driving license will be issued. The processing time can typically vary from a few days to a couple of weeks. The brand-new license can generally be gathered personally at the issuing workplace.

For how long does the renewal procedure take?
Typically, the procedure takes between a few days to 2 weeks, depending on the backlog at the regional workplace.
2. What happens if I do not renew my driving license on time?
Driving with an expired license can result in fines and legal charges. It is important to restore it as soon as possible.
3. Can I renew my driving license online?
Yes, lots of local authorities provide online services for restoring driving licenses through the ePUAP platform.
4. Is a medical exam necessary for all drivers?
No, just particular age and license categories need a medical evaluation.
5. What should I do if my driving license is lost or stolen?
In the case of a lost or taken license, you need to report it to the cops and get a replacement license at the regional interaction office.
6. Exist any exceptions to the renewal requirements?
Unique circumstances may apply, specifically for individuals with impairments or specific health conditions. It is best to seek advice from the local authority for guidance.
